Какой компилятор C для семейства 8051 лучше всего?[закрыто]

StackOverflow https://stackoverflow.com/questions/978189

Вопрос

Мы начинаем новый проект на базе микроконтроллера 8051.

Вопросы:

  1. Какой компилятор C лучше всего использовать?
  2. Существуют ли компиляторы 8051 с открытым исходным кодом и насколько они хороши?
Это было полезно?

Решение

Кейл это то, что я использовал с этим микроконтроллером в прошлом.У них довольно хороший набор инструментов.СДКК это тоже хорошо и бесплатно

Другие советы

СДКК это довольно хорошо.

Keil очень хорош, но он ограничивает объем кода, который вы можете использовать в бесплатной версии.Я думаю, что полная лицензия стоит более тысячи долларов, что может быть непомерно дорого для операции одного человека.По этой причине я только начал использовать SDCC (мне нравятся бесплатные вещи!), и результат не такой приятный, но пока он работает хорошо.

SDCC — это тот, о котором я обычно слышу.Я не использовал его. http://sdcc.sourceforge.net/

Одна из компаний, в которых я работал, использует Кейл.Все инженеры, кажется, очень довольны качеством ассемблерного кода, генерируемого компилятором.

Также, Постановка задач есть довольно приличные инструменты, но мы больше использовали их для семейства 8051XA.

Никто не упомянул Встроенная рабочая среда IAR для 8051.

Я привык работать с IAR для ARM и считаю этот отладчик довольно мощным.

Keil предоставляется компанией Atmel и является одним из широко используемых компиляторов...будучи студентом, максимум из нас, изучающих микроконтроллеры, используют Keil...

Иди за Кейлом.Версия Trail ограничивает размер кода до 2 КБ.

Лицензировано под: CC-BY-SA с атрибуция
Не связан с StackOverflow
scroll top